hls-performance-thesis/code/fpga/ndrange_results/proteins.10MB.len8/run3.json
2021-07-03 17:59:32 +02:00

1 line
No EOL
5.3 KiB
JSON

{"power": [{"timestamp": 52.128, "power": 36.563190999999996}, {"timestamp": 72.7874, "power": 36.563190999999996}, {"timestamp": 93.3267, "power": 36.563190999999996}, {"timestamp": 113.862, "power": 36.563190999999996}, {"timestamp": 134.745, "power": 36.563190999999996}, {"timestamp": 155.601, "power": 36.563190999999996}, {"timestamp": 176.099, "power": 36.563190999999996}, {"timestamp": 196.65, "power": 36.563190999999996}, {"timestamp": 217.193, "power": 36.563190999999996}, {"timestamp": 237.734, "power": 36.563190999999996}, {"timestamp": 258.278, "power": 36.563190999999996}, {"timestamp": 278.828, "power": 36.563190999999996}, {"timestamp": 299.381, "power": 36.563190999999996}, {"timestamp": 319.876, "power": 36.563190999999996}, {"timestamp": 340.405, "power": 36.563190999999996}, {"timestamp": 360.934, "power": 36.563190999999996}, {"timestamp": 381.464, "power": 36.563190999999996}, {"timestamp": 401.993, "power": 36.563190999999996}, {"timestamp": 422.525, "power": 36.563190999999996}, {"timestamp": 443.054, "power": 36.563190999999996}, {"timestamp": 463.563, "power": 36.563190999999996}, {"timestamp": 484.095, "power": 36.563190999999996}, {"timestamp": 504.628, "power": 36.563190999999996}, {"timestamp": 525.168, "power": 36.563190999999996}, {"timestamp": 545.705, "power": 36.563190999999996}, {"timestamp": 566.244, "power": 36.563190999999996}, {"timestamp": 586.793, "power": 36.563190999999996}, {"timestamp": 607.315, "power": 36.563190999999996}, {"timestamp": 627.817, "power": 36.563190999999996}, {"timestamp": 648.361, "power": 36.563190999999996}, {"timestamp": 668.904, "power": 36.563190999999996}, {"timestamp": 689.435, "power": 36.563190999999996}, {"timestamp": 709.964, "power": 36.563190999999996}, {"timestamp": 735.335, "power": 36.563190999999996}, {"timestamp": 755.826, "power": 36.563190999999996}, {"timestamp": 776.355, "power": 36.563190999999996}, {"timestamp": 796.887, "power": 36.563190999999996}, {"timestamp": 817.421, "power": 36.563190999999996}, {"timestamp": 838.317, "power": 36.563190999999996}], "timeline": {"START": "446.592551", "END": "646.285808"}, "OpenCL API Calls": [{"name": "clFinish", "calls": 1, "time": 425.42}, {"name": "clSetKernelArg", "calls": 19, "time": 112.75}, {"name": "clReleaseKernel", "calls": 1, "time": 95.5085}, {"name": "clCreateProgramWithBinary", "calls": 1, "time": 63.3875}, {"name": "clCreateContext", "calls": 1, "time": 49.9617}, {"name": "clReleaseContext", "calls": 1, "time": 32.8288}, {"name": "clReleaseProgram", "calls": 1, "time": 11.6201}, {"name": "clEnqueueMigrateMemObjects", "calls": 2, "time": 0.360293}, {"name": "clCreateKernel", "calls": 1, "time": 0.339672}, {"name": "clEnqueueNDRangeKernel", "calls": 1, "time": 0.119995}, {"name": "clReleaseMemObject", "calls": 21, "time": 0.075333}, {"name": "clRetainMemObject", "calls": 14, "time": 0.039637}, {"name": "clCreateBuffer", "calls": 7, "time": 0.028375}, {"name": "clGetExtensionFunctionAddress", "calls": 1, "time": 0.027332}, {"name": "clReleaseDevice", "calls": 2, "time": 0.02405}, {"name": "clGetPlatformInfo", "calls": 4, "time": 0.011006}, {"name": "clReleaseCommandQueue", "calls": 1, "time": 0.009757}, {"name": "clGetExtensionFunctionAddressForPlatform", "calls": 1, "time": 0.008476}, {"name": "clCreateCommandQueue", "calls": 1, "time": 0.00725}, {"name": "clGetDeviceIDs", "calls": 2, "time": 0.006831}, {"name": "clRetainDevice", "calls": 2, "time": 0.004954}], "Kernel Execution": [{"kernel": "fmindex", "enqueues": 1, "time": 199.693}], "Compute Unit Utilization": [{"cu": "fmindex_1", "kernel": "fmindex", "time": 199.26}, {"cu": "fmindex_2", "kernel": "fmindex", "time": 195.712}, {"cu": "fmindex_3", "kernel": "fmindex", "time": 187.308}, {"cu": "fmindex_4", "kernel": "fmindex", "time": 187.784}, {"cu": "fmindex_5", "kernel": "fmindex", "time": 188.398}], "Data Transfer: Host to Global Memory": [{"type": "READ", "transfers": 1, "speed": 8755.050971, "utilization": 91.198448, "size": 329820.0, "time": 37.671968}, {"type": "WRITE", "transfers": 1, "speed": 6086.233219, "utilization": 63.398263, "size": 1143010.0, "time": 187.802232}], "Data Transfer: Kernels to Global Memory": [{"interface": "DDR[1:3]", "type": "READ", "transfers": 632951, "speed": 30.1533, "utilization": 0.261747,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 29276, "speed": 365.013, "utilization": 3.16851, "size": 0.116631}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 620248, "speed": 30.0883, "utilization": 0.261184,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 28538, "speed": 364.647, "utilization": 3.16534, "size": 0.116331}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 595629, "speed": 30.1766, "utilization": 0.261949,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 26942, "speed": 362.809, "utilization": 3.14939, "size": 0.115675}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 597935, "speed": 30.2352, "utilization": 0.262459,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 27186, "speed": 363.678, "utilization": 3.15693, "size": 0.115823}, {"interface": "DDR[1:3]", "type": "READ", "transfers": 601511, "speed": 30.3197, "utilization": 0.263192, "size": 0.008}, {"interface": "DDR[1:3]", "type": "WRITE", "transfers": 27377, "speed": 362.633, "utilization": 3.14785, "size": 0.11582}]}